Addresses are collected through email

The collection of email addresses is a crucial step for companies that rely on the power of email marketing. The quality of an organization's email list directly affects its ability to connect with customers. This is why it is important for marketers to select the best method of collecting addresses.

One method for collecting email addresses is via online form submissions, such as those on landing pages. In this case, users are asked to fill in the form with their email address and name in exchange for their consent to receive updates. This process generally requires a little more time to lead, but it is a viable way to build a database of contacts for email marketing purposes.

The use of a rented or purchased list could be a problem for a lot of marketers, since the owners of these email addresses have not consented to receive your marketing emails. This can be a recipe for high bounce rates, spam flagging and possible IP reputation loss.

It is crucial to get your customers and followers on social media to sign up for your newsletters. You can do this by posting subscription forms on your social media accounts. You can also add subscription requests to the footer of your pages on your website, or offer free guides and reports to interested customers.

A signup link can be added to the receipts for sales at your store or on promotions. You can also add an "text-to-join" number to your business cards to ensure that customers can text you quickly when they are ready to join your email list.

Social Media is a great tool to collect addresses.

Social media can be a time-saving and effective way to collect addresses. Many wedding-related social media platforms allow you to make a guest list by filling out a single form online and make it easy to collect current and accurate information.

No matter which platform you choose, be sure you clearly request the name of each guest, their address, and phone number. This will ensure your list is accurate and complete. You can even include multiple checkboxes for if they wish to receive an printed or electronic invitation.

You can also ask your guests to provide you with their current addresses by calling them directly. This is particularly useful for elderly family members and those who do not have access to the internet. Just be sure to request their complete address (including apartment numbers) and confirm it prior to recording it in your guest list spreadsheet.
